Star Trek Golden Anniversary Ale

1 min read

A new ale has been released in honor of Star Trek‘s Fiftieth Anniversary.

The brew is called the Star Trek Golden Anniversary Ale – The Trouble With Tribbles.

The ale is brewed with Triticale. According to a description of the Golden Anniversary ale, “The Triticale should contribute flavor more distinct than wheat but less spicy than rye. Light Carastan malt will give some residual sweetness in the form of very light toffee. A dose of Munich will add a slight bready quality. Wheat malt will add a slight crisp character. Mashing at a moderate temperature will give this beer a medium body. In keeping with the intergalactic theme, hopping will be comprised of Comet, Galaxy, Polaris, Aurora and Admiral (Kirk) hops. Admiral and Comet will be used in the boil. Galaxy, Polaris and Aurora will be used as flavor hops contributing floral, mint, pine and tropical fruit flavors.”

Look for the Star Trek Golden Anniversary Ale in select stores. The ale will be available in San Diego in time for the San Diego Comic-Con, in Las Vegas for Star Trek Las Vegas, and at the premiere of Star Trek Beyond.
